Sorbitol

Often labeled as: Sugar Alcohol
"The protective sugar that prevents moisture loss."
๐Ÿฅ Overall Safety: Safe
๐Ÿคฐ Pregnancy: Safe
๐Ÿ”ฅ Irritation Risk: 0 / 5
๐Ÿ•ณ๏ธ Pore-Clogging: 0 / 5

๐Ÿ”ฌ How It Actually Works

A sugar alcohol that acts as a prebiotic and a humectant. It holds onto water and provides a protective shield over the skin's microbiome.

๐Ÿ’– Why Your Skin Loves It

Hydrates deeply, thickens formulas, and supports healthy skin bacteria.

๐Ÿ’ก Pro Tip

Often used alongside glycerin for a synergistic moisturizing effect.
